Waybiller

Waybiller provides digital waybill solutions for logistics companies, making freight truly paperless. The software allows companies to switch from paper waybills to e-waybills, which results in lower costs and greater transparency. Founded in 2017, Waybiller was a brainchild of a team of developers and business consultants at Thorgate. After creating three very successful waybill softwares for the forestry industry, Waybiller was created as a spin-off to make the logistics industry paperless!

Eyecheck System

The Product Eyecheck System is a modular SaaS platform that effectively enables sharing of clinical imaging, referrals, and other clinical correspondence instantly and securely between healthcare professionals, such as optometrists, eye doctors, and hospitals. By digitizing the patient journey we enable quicker treatments and fewer patient queues as we can process more patients with uncomplicated diagnoses more effectively. The Problem The prevalence of the most common retinal diseases, age-related macular degeneration (AMD) and diabetic retinopathy (DR), is rising in industrialized countries. In addition to demographic changes, this trend is also partly driven by growing numbers of patients with diabetes. This is increasing the workload in hospital ophthalmic units, and public ophthalmologists leading to waiting times of up to 12 months in Norway. This in turn increases the risk for serious eye damage in the general population at risk. The Solution Eyecheck System is a modular SaaS platform that shares clinical imaging, referrals, and other clinical correspondence securely and instantly between healthcare professionals. This in turn enables decentralized controls and diagnosis of patients even in rural areas with sub-optimal eye specialist coverage. Decentralized controls and screenings are made possible due to the vast amount of geographically spread retina imaging devices in over 600 optometrist locations throughout Norway alone. In addition to that, there is a wide-ranging discrepancy of competence levels across the profession of optometrists, where such a service would benefit both the patients and the optometrists. Findable

Findable - Enabling a fully digital real estate and construction industry. More than 80% of the information in the real estate and construction industry is still on paper. Due to documentation requirements for reuse of building materials this is one of the major bottlenecks for increased circular economy in the industry responsible for 40 % of waste, emissions and resource use. This is also a major limitation when it comes to increasing digitisation, operational efficiency and collaboration in the industry. At Findable we are creating the world's leading building and construction document data platform. Enabling instant access to your data, and integrated with the tools our customers love. We use AI for automatic document sorting and handling, and according to our customers "Findable is solving the world's most boring problem". Meshtech

Meshtech is a leading developer of industrial IoT solutions to track people and objects or transport sensor data using mesh network technologies. The company offers a unique and robust solution based on industrial Bluetooth Low Energy (BLE) wireless communication. Using cutting edge technology, and ATEX Zone 1 certified components; Meshtech’s proprietary hardware and software platform is a low cost solution at the forefront of industrial grade BLE communication. TaCtrl.ai AS

TaCtrl.ai is a Norwegian technology company that develops advanced software for the transport and logistics industry. Our cloud-based SaaS platform is designed to optimize and simplify administration in modern transport companies. It is used today both in Norway and internationally. The system streamlines workflows across the entire organization and manages all key administrative processes related to, for example, shift planning, working hours, payroll data, and driving and rest time. Everything is based on real-time data and gathered in one place, giving drivers, administrators, and management an easier workday. Vandre

Vandre is a young Norwegian tech company with the ambition to impact the environmental situation by making textile brands succeed in reducing their footprint by making clothes and garments live longer. The world’s garbage piles are growing. In 2021, 40.000 tons of used fashion clothes ended up in the Atacama desert in Chile as their final destination. This is just one example of how the textile industry is not even close to being sustainable. The sports and textile industries face strict requirements and a major upheaval, when the EU is planning to introduce sustainability reporting and requirements to offer consumers repair of products in 2025. Our platform connects brands in the industry with certified repair centres and facilitates a seamless user journey with logistics and payment options. The platform is also a sought-after tool at repair centres, as it helps to make their daily operations more efficient. BitPet

BitPet is an AR multiplayer mobile game making physical activity fun and social. Each player has a pet whose health depends on the activity from their step counter, and players can meet each other's pets in multiplayer AR which is fun and social. The idea for the game is based on research by a professor of game technology and co-founder of Kahoot! The game is currently in early beta and will be launched commercially in 2023.

Material Mapper AS

Material Mapper’s vision is to create a market of scale for secondary building materials by mapping them in Europe and leading the transition towards a closed-loop circular construction and demolition industry. The European construction industry is urgently lacking clear, centralized access to information about secondary building materials available in their area, due to the fragmentation and inconsistency with which these public data are captured and stored. This makes building planning with quality secondary building materials time and cost-intensive for stakeholders, in turn making it difficult to comply with the EU’s Waste Directive of 70% recycled/re-used building materials. Our young, multi-award-winning company is planning to launch a project over 24 months to build a breakthrough innovation for the whole of Europe using artificial intelligence and machine learning that will extract, read, evaluate, and forecast quantities of secondary building materials for the user, making future planning for property developers seamless through our platform. Bergen Robotics

We are a team of dedicated scientists, engineers and designers with competence in computer vision, advanced robotics and edge AI. Bergen Robotics has developed an advanced autonomous payload for power-line inspections. The payload can shoot detailed images of specific components at high speed and fully based on onboard AI. The technology is now working and has found a new home at Haawk. AI. Bergen Robotics also own part of the med-tech company Flyt Medical AS and is responsible for technical development.
